Chair Established at University of Toronto’s Rotman School of Management in Honour of BMO’s William Downe

November 1, 2017

Toron­to, ON – A new chair has been estab­lished in hon­our of William Downe, a grad­u­ate of the MBA pro­gram at the Uni­ver­si­ty of Toronto’s Rot­man School of Man­age­ment. The chair was announced at the Rot­man Alum­ni Awards Din­ner on Octo­ber 18 where Downe received a Life­time Achieve­ment Award. Downe is the for­mer Chief Exec­u­tive Offi­cer of BMO Finan­cial Group and received his MBA from the Uni­ver­si­ty of Toron­to in 1978.

The William A. Downe BMO Chair in Finance will be award­ed to a Rot­man School fac­ul­ty mem­ber lat­er in the year.

Downe joined Bank of Mon­tre­al in 1983 and held a vari­ety of senior man­age­ment posi­tions in Cana­da and the U.S. In 1999, he was appoint­ed Vice-Chair, Bank of Mon­tre­al and in 2001, he was named Deputy Chair, BMO Finan­cial Group & Chief Exec­u­tive Offi­cer, BMO Nes­bitt Burns. In 2006, he was appoint­ed Chief Oper­at­ing Offi­cer of BMO Finan­cial Group. He was appoint­ed CEO on March 1, 2007.

Downe is a direc­tor of Man­pow­er­Group Inc., Cat­a­lyst Inc., the Busi­ness Coun­cil of Cana­da and serves on the Board of Trustees for the Rush Uni­ver­si­ty Med­ical Cen­ter. He is an advi­so­ry board mem­ber of the Rot­man School of Man­age­ment Mar­tin Pros­per­i­ty Insti­tute (MPI) at the Uni­ver­si­ty of Toron­to, and a mem­ber of the Eco­nom­ic Club of Chica­go. He served on the board of the Inter­na­tion­al Mon­e­tary Con­fer­ence (IMC) as well as on the Nation­al Exec­u­tive Com­mit­tee of the 2015 Gov­er­nor Gen­er­al Cana­di­an Lead­er­ship Con­fer­ence, and is Past Pres­i­dent of the Fed­er­al Reserve Board’s Fed­er­al Advi­so­ry Coun­cil.

Downe is a mem­ber of the St. Michael’s Hos­pi­tal Foun­da­tion Board, a mem­ber of the Exec­u­tive Com­mit­tee, and a mem­ber of the Cam­paign Cab­i­net. He is also a mem­ber of the cam­paign exec­u­tive for The Cam­paign for the Uni­ver­si­ty of Toron­to. Downe served as Chair­man of the 2009 Cam­paign Cab­i­net for Unit­ed Way of Greater Toron­to, and is also past Chair of the Board of Direc­tors of St. Michael’s Hos­pi­tal.

Downe holds a Bach­e­lor of Busi­ness Admin­is­tra­tion degree from Wil­frid Lau­ri­er Uni­ver­si­ty and a Mas­ter of Busi­ness Admin­is­tra­tion from the Uni­ver­si­ty of Toron­to. He has also received an Hon­orary Doc­tor of Laws from the Lazaridis School of Busi­ness and Eco­nom­ics at Wil­frid Lau­ri­er Uni­ver­si­ty. Downe was appoint­ed as a Mem­ber of the Order of Cana­da and was rec­og­nized by the Woodrow Wil­son Center’s Cana­da Insti­tute, receiv­ing the Award for Cor­po­rate Cit­i­zen­ship.

The Rot­man Life­time Achieve­ment Award was estab­lished last year by the Rot­man School and is pre­sent­ed at the Rot­man Alum­ni Awards Din­ner, an annu­al cel­e­bra­tion estab­lished to pay trib­ute to excep­tion­al alum­ni who have con­tributed sig­nif­i­cant­ly to their orga­ni­za­tions and com­mu­ni­ties.
